FAMOUS CITY BILLIARDS VIEW FULL INSPECTION
Date: 03/31/2025

Inspection Type: Regular
10. Hand sink in the bar and accessible bathroom do not have hand washing signs. The men's room handwashing sign has been defaced so it is unreadable. *** COS Inspector gave employee signs and instructed they be posted.
16. The microwave cavity was soiled when no food service had been started for the day. *** Increasing cleaning of the microwave to every 24 hours before next routine inspection.
22. The sliding door cooler was holding around 44 deg F, and one prep table was holding around 63 deg F. This is likely due to standing water in facility. *** Manager threw milk, deli meat, cheese, soup, sour cream, pork chop, garlic in water, queso, bacon, ham, wing sauce, garlic butter, chicken, and hamburger meat in the garbage. Employee put soap on all items so that they cannot be used. Inspector checked to see that the items were thrown in the dumpster before the end of the inspection. All items were above 41 deg F. Email inspector invoice of work done to remedy issue, whether that is work to coolers, or electrical work, by 4/3/25.
23. Found soup, ranch, and cheese with no date labeling. *** COS Soup was thrown out. Ranch and cheese were labeled.
38. Door leading outside in the kitchen has gaps between the jam and the door itsself. *** Replace the door with a tight fitting door before next routine inspection .
51. The grease trap and ice machine drain below the flood rim of the floor drain. *** Bring the drain lines of both above the flood rim of the floor drain by 4/3/25. Disconnect the ice machine, drain it, and wash, rinse, and sanitize it by 4/3/25. The ice cannot be used due to potential contamination.
51. *** The floor drain below the three compartment sink was overflowing, and the kitchen had stagnant water on the floor. *** The floor drain must be repaired by a licensed plumber. The kitchen must remain closed until the floor drain is repaired by a licensed plumber. Clean the floor of stagnant water. When this is completed, contact inspector, and then the health department will re-evaluate for reopening. Inspector will return on 4/3/25 to do an inspection regardless of getting contact from the facility. Facility informed inspector that they had a plumber coming that night, and a scheduled visit on Wednesday. Employee believes that the drain was intentionally and manually clogged. Inspector assured him that would be included on the report.
53. The accessible bathroom door is not self closing. *** Replace or make the door self closing.
55. The concrete floor in the kitchen has worn so that it is pitted. *** Flooring in food prep areas must be smooth and easily cleanable. Replace flooring. This violation was on the last inspection report as well.
55. Floors and walls, especially behind and under equipment have a build-up of debris. The pipes and underside of the sink has the most build-up. *** Increase the cleaning frequency of the facility before the next routine inspection.
FAMOUS CITY BILLIARDS VIEW FULL INSPECTION
Date: 09/06/2024

Inspection Type: Regular
57. *** All food handler certificates on file were expired. *** Obtain copies of food handler certificates, or ensure employees get food handler education.
55. *** The concrete floor in the kitchen has worn so that it is pitted. *** Flooring in food prep areas must be smooth and easily cleanable. Replace flooring.
55. *** Makeshift mat flooring has been installed so that it completely covers the floor of the bar area. *** Remove the mat flooring. Floor must be of smooth and easily cleanable material or appropriately installed carpet.
51. *** Makeshift grease trap was constructed and install in the bar area. *** The replacement grease trap was on the premises, however, it has not been installed yet. Have a licensed plumber install new grease trap by 9/16/24. Email me an invoice of work done by licensed plumber.
51. *** Observed a leak in the floor near makeshift grease trap. *** Have a licensed plumber look into and fix leak before 9/16/24. Email me an invoice of work done by licensed plumber.
49. *** Non-food contact surfaces such as handles of coolers, front of coolers, sides of stove, shelves, etc. throughout kitchen were greasy to the touch and visibly soiled. *** Clean surfaces before next routine inspection.
36. *** I could no locate thermometers in the sliding glass door coolers. *** Provide thermometers that are readily accessible inside those coolers by 9/16/24.
16. *** The lip of the prep table, stove top, and cooking utensils in the stove had a build up of debris. *** Wash, rinse, and sanitize all food contact surfaces at a frequency that prevents build-up of debris. Clean these items before follow-up inspection on 9/16/23.
10. *** Handwashing sink had alcohol bottles, a funnel, and towels inside of it. *** Owner moved the items out of the sink. Hand sinks must be accessible at all times.
5. *** Owner could not locate procedure. *** COS Inspector provided poster with clean up information.
